选择 php 框架时需要考虑:应用程序类型、性能、特性、社区支持和许可证。根据这些因素,可选择合适的框架,如 codeigniter 适用于构建简单的留言板应用程序。
选择 PHP 框架的因素
在选择 PHP 框架时,需要考虑以下因素:
1. 目标应用程序类型:
- 传统 Web 应用程序:CodeIgniter、Laravel
- 复杂 Web 应用程序:Symfony、Zend
- 移动应用程序:Slim、Phalcon
2. 性能和可扩展性:
- 速度和内存消耗:评估框架的基准测试和性能优化特性。
- 可扩展性:框架是否允许轻松扩展应用程序,支持高并发性和庞大体积。
3. 特性:
- 内置特性:考虑框架提供的常用特性,如路由、表单验证、数据库抽象。
- 扩展性:框架是否提供扩展机制,允许添加自定义特性或集成第三方库。
4. 社区和支持:
- 文档和教程:框架是否有详细的文档和教程,便于开发者学习和使用。
- 社区支持:框架是否有活跃的社区,提供论坛、邮件列表或实时聊天支持。
5. 许可证:
- 开源还是商业:考虑框架的许可条款,是否符合你的项目需求。
- 维护状态:评估框架的更新频率和维护团队的响应能力。
实战案例:
选择 CodeIgniter 框架用于构建一个简单的留言板应用程序。
步骤:
- 安装 CodeIgniter:使用 Composer 或手动方式安装框架。
- 创建控制器:创建 “Posts” 控制器处理留言板逻辑。
- 定义模型:创建 “Post_model” 模型进行数据库交互。
- 设置视图:创建留言板页面视图和表单。
- 完成框架集成:连接控制器、模型和视图,处理用户请求和显示结果。
结论:
选择 PHP 框架时,需要综合考虑应用程序类型、性能、特性、社区支持和许可证等因素。通过评估这些因素,你可以选择最适合你项目的框架,构建高效、可扩展和易于维护的应用程序。
PHP免费学习笔记(深入):立即学习
踏上前端学习之旅,开启通往精通之路!从前端基础到项目实战,循序渐进,一步一个脚印,迈向巅峰!
想要了解更多内容,请持续关注码农资源网,一起探索发现编程世界的无限可能!
本站部分资源来源于网络,仅限用于学习和研究目的,请勿用于其他用途。
如有侵权请发送邮件至1943759704@qq.com删除
码农资源网 » 有哪些因素需要考虑时选择PHP框架?
本站部分资源来源于网络,仅限用于学习和研究目的,请勿用于其他用途。
如有侵权请发送邮件至1943759704@qq.com删除
码农资源网 » 有哪些因素需要考虑时选择PHP框架?